Israeli strikes kill nine in Lebanon as Hezbollah fires rockets
Israeli airstrikes killed nine people in Lebanon on the same day that Hezbollah fired rockets across the border into Israel. The incidents jeopardize a partial ceasefire agreed on Monday.
PoliitikaIsraeli strikes killed nine people on Lebanese territory on the same day that the Hezbollah armed group opened fire and launched rockets across the Lebanon-Israel border. Both incidents occurred following a partial ceasefire agreement between the two sides that took effect on Monday.
The partial ceasefire was intended to ease a months-long military confrontation between Israel and Hezbollah in southern Lebanon. However, the new attacks cast serious doubt on the agreement's future and suggest that tensions in the region remain high.
The rocket attacks and airstrikes took place despite diplomatic efforts to end the conflict. The international community has called on both sides to comply with ceasefire terms and avoid further civilian casualties.
